This track focuses on the latest innovations in polymer applications specifically tailored for the automotive industry. Discussions will encompass the integration of advanced materials to enhance vehicle performance and safety.

This session will explore the development and implementation of sustainable materials in aerospace applications. Emphasis will be placed on reducing environmental impact while maintaining high performance standards.

This track aims to investigate the thermal and mechanical properties of structural polymers used in various engineering applications. Research findings will highlight the importance of these properties in ensuring material reliability and performance.

This session will delve into the role of lightweight materials in improving fuel efficiency and overall performance in automotive design. Presentations will showcase innovative approaches to material selection and engineering solutions.

This track will cover cutting-edge polymer processing techniques that enhance material properties and applications. Participants will discuss advancements in processing technologies that contribute to the efficiency and effectiveness of polymer usage.

This session will focus on the latest developments in composite engineering, particularly in the context of automotive and aerospace applications. Discussions will emphasize the synergy between polymers and other materials to achieve superior performance.

This track will explore the design and performance characteristics of functional polymers in engineering applications. Researchers will present findings on how these materials can be tailored for specific functionalities in automotive and aerospace sectors.

This session will address methodologies for optimizing systems involving polymer materials in engineering contexts. Emphasis will be placed on integrating design, processing, and performance for enhanced outcomes.

This track will highlight emerging trends and technologies in advanced plastics engineering. Participants will discuss the implications of these trends for future applications in automotive and aerospace industries.

This session will focus on methodologies for evaluating the performance of materials used in automotive and aerospace applications. Presentations will cover testing standards and innovative approaches to assess material reliability.

This track will explore strategies for integrating sustainability into polymer engineering practices. Discussions will focus on the challenges and opportunities associated with developing eco-friendly materials and processes.
